PER CURIAM.
The extended debate in the recent session of the Arkansas General Assembly over both the substance of court rules and changes to this court's constitutional power and authority to promulgate those rules, coupled with the debate surrounding recent cases involving issues of damages and liability in civil litigation, has revealed the need for review and/or revision of some sections of the Arkansas Rules of Civil Procedure.
